“I require a fiancée.”
I stared at him. The thought was so absurd, so far outside the realm of my reality, that I actually checked the door to make sure no one else had heard him.
“A what?”
“A fiancée,” he repeated, laying the document flat on the table.“A temporary, publicly acceptable partner. Six months. I have a situation requiring I appear settled, committed, and absolutely above reproach. It’s an image problem, and you, Miss Chen, are a clean slate with a very large, pressing problem that requires capital injection.”
